Mr. Buck is the owner and Principal Geologist of Advanced Environmental Concepts, Inc. (AEC). The company was formed in 1989 and the corporate office established in Bakersfield, California. He has extensive and diverse experience in managing and directing environmental projects involving Phase I Assessments, Soil and Groundwater Investigations, and conducting Preliminary Endangerment Assessments for new schools, or schools scheduled for renovation. He has also been responsible for the selection, design, implementation, and operation of soil and groundwater treatment units at numerous leaking underground storage tank (LUST) sites.
Mr. Buck has established professional working relationships with California agencies including the Regional Water Quality Control Board, Department of Toxic Substances Control, County Environmental Health Departments, City and County Fire Departments, and Air Quality Management Districts. He has also conducted Phase I and Phase II Assessments in the Western United States including Washington, Oregon, and Arizona.
EDUCATION University of California, Santa Barbara: B.A. Geological Sciences, 1981
REGISTRATION AND TRAINING California Registered Geologist No. 7468 Califoria Licensed General Engineering "A" Contractor, No. 720492 California Licensed Hazardous Materials Handling Attachment, No. 720492 Nevada Certified Environmental Manager No. 2371 40 Hour HAZWOPER Training
